用户注册



邮箱:

密码:

用户登录


邮箱:

密码:
记住登录一个月忘记密码?

发表随想


还能输入:200字
云代码 - python代码库

带一点人机互动的绘画程序(doge)

2022-01-15 作者: 尾翼稳定脱壳穿甲弹举报

[python]代码库

print('本程序于2021年11月19日18:35:21编辑')
import time#导入import.
t=time.strftime('%Y年%m月%d日%H:%M:%S')
print(' ')
print('现在的时间是:',t)
print(' ')
print('作者:尾翼稳定脱壳穿甲弹')
print('进入程序')
import turtle#导入turtle.
t=turtle.Pen()#‘t’表示turtle.
noy=float(input('运行本程序后即可绘画(输入‘1’运行,其他则反之)输入:'))
if noy==1:
         import random
         secret=random.randint(1,99)
         guess=0
         tries=0
         print('欢迎进入猜数游戏!')
         while guess!=secret and tries<10:
               guess=int(input('输入你猜的数:'))
               if guess<secret:
                  print(str(guess)+'小了')
               elif guess>secret:
                    print(str(guess)+'大了')
               tries=tries+1
         if guess==secret:
            print('正确')
            print(' ')
            print('绘画时间较长,请等待')
            print('正在绘画...')

         else:
            print('挑战失败,正确的数是'+str(secret))
            print(' ')
            print('绘画时间较长,请等待')
            print('正在绘画...')    
   
else:
    print('其实不运行也可以,嘿嘿')
    print('绘画时间较长,请等待')
    print('正在绘画...')
for i in range(71):#不多不少刚好71.
    #以下数值是配套的,如修改最终的形状效果将不同(除颜色代码外).  
    t.right(60)
    t.pencolor('red')
    t.forward(100)
    t.left(120)
    t.pencolor('green')
    t.forward(100)
    t.right(66)
    t.pencolor('yellow')
    t.forward(88)
    t.left(77)
    t.pencolor('cyan')
    t.circle(104)

print('绘画完毕')
print('谢谢运行')
print(' ')
noy=float(input('或者再玩一把(输入‘1’运行,其他则反之)? 输入:'))
if noy==1:
         import random
         secret=random.randint(1,99)
         guess=0
         tries=0
         print('欢迎再次进入猜数游戏!')
         while guess!=secret and tries<10:
               guess=int(input('输入你猜的数:'))
               if guess<secret:
                  print(str(guess)+'小了')
               elif guess>secret:
                    print(str(guess)+'大了')
               tries=tries+1
         if guess==secret:
            print('正确')
         else:
            print('挑战失败,正确的数是'+str(secret))
else:
    print('感谢运行!')



网友评论    (发表评论)

共1 条评论 1/1页

发表评论:

评论须知:

  • 1、评论每次加2分,每天上限为30;
  • 2、请文明用语,共同创建干净的技术交流环境;
  • 3、若被发现提交非法信息,评论将会被删除,并且给予扣分处理,严重者给予封号处理;
  • 4、请勿发布广告信息或其他无关评论,否则将会删除评论并扣分,严重者给予封号处理。


扫码下载

加载中,请稍后...

输入口令后可复制整站源码

加载中,请稍后...